The Curious ‘Cat: Finals Prep

With finals beginning next week, the Curious ‘Cat asked the Falvey Memorial Library staff for some success strategies. “What advice would you give to Villanova students preparing to take their final exams?” 

David Burke, Metadata & Resource Management Librarian: “Be sure to get a good night’s sleep.”


Laura Hutelmyer, Electronic Resource & Special Acquisitions Coordinator: “Stay inside – the nice weather can be distracting!”


Darren Poley Outreach Librarian/Program Team Leader: “Be sure to take a study break. I recommend late-night chili cheese hot dogs.”


Robin Bowles, Research Support Librarian: “Study in 45 minute increments – it becomes difficult to concentrate when studying for any longer than that.”


Rob LeBlanc, First Year Experience/Humanities Librarian: “Be sure to get enough sleep.There are numerous studies that show an increase in sleeps helps with retention.”
